Part 4(c) in the rules sets out, without limitation, circumstances which, if showed, set up a registrant’s legal rights or legitimate passions to a disputed website name. The Complainant has got the onus of evidence on this subject, since on all problem.

Without disputing the fame with the Complainant’s elizabeth GUINNESS relating to their particular investments strategies, so that you can shed doubt upon the universality of these popularity

The Respondent hasn’t asserted that he’s commonly known of the disputed domain name and contains provided no description of their range of that label. Considerably, the Respondent have not asserted he was actually unaware of the Complainant’s e. He’s got maybe not refuted he recognized on Complainant’s lawyers that many people checked out their site precisely due to the position in the word “guiness”. Their outline in associated with the Website as “dedicated to conversation of alcohol and sports” shows his awareness of the GUINNESS tag and its particular strength in relation to alcohol.

The Respondent things to the disclaimers on their internet site as evidence of his “lack of intention to divert consumers”. But by the time buyers get to take a look at disclaimers, the website name has recently diverted them through the Complainant. The panel discovers using a domain title containing a misspelling associated with Complainant’s level shows the Respondent’s purpose to divert buyers.

The panel discovers your Respondent authorized the domain with the reputation on the GUINNESS mark in his mind along with the aim of diverting to their site traffic intended for the Complainant, mainly to stimulate fascination with their conversation people but in addition for the intention of producing incomes from the advertising ads on his webpages. Inspite of the stated modesty of these incomes, the screen finds these types of usage just isn’t noncommercial. The conditions expressed in subparagraph 4(c)(iii) in the Policy aren’t existing.

Creating lured Internet traffic to their site by trickery, the Respondent are unable to resort to disclaimers on internet site, nevertheless direct, nor to “tasteful content”, to clothe the domain name with validity.
